Evidence Summary
This domain is an active brand impersonation threat targeting users of the Exodus cryptocurrency wallet. The site presents itself as the official Exodus Web3 Wallet, using identical branding elements including the registered trademarks EXODUS® and Exodus™ in its page title. Analysis indicates this is a fraudulent replica designed to deceive users into entering sensitive wallet credentials or interacting with malicious smart contracts, potentially leading to unauthorized fund transfers or complete account compromise. The threat type is classified as a crypto drainer or credential theft operation, with elevated risk due to the direct financial implications for victims. Technical indicators confirm the malicious nature of this domain. The site is flagged by 18 out of 95 security vendors on VirusTotal, with detections including phishing, brand impersonation, and malicious web content. Infrastructure analysis reveals the domain resolves to IP address 64.239.123.1 and uses a Let's Encrypt SSL certificate, which while providing encryption, is commonly exploited by threat actors to create a false sense of legitimacy. The Gridinsoft trust score of 0/100 further corroborates the assessment, indicating no established reputation or credibility. The domain is hosted on zapier.app, a legitimate automation platform that may be abused to lend authenticity to the phishing operation. Users who have visited en-ex-odus.zapier.app should take immediate action to mitigate potential risks. If any credentials were entered, assume they are compromised and revoke access to all associated cryptocurrency wallets immediately. Generate new wallet addresses and transfer remaining funds to secure, newly created wallets. Monitor all connected accounts for unauthorized transactions and enable multi-factor authentication where available. Report the incident to the legitimate Exodus support team and consider filing a complaint with relevant cybercrime authorities. Do not interact with any communications claiming to be from Exodus that reference this domain, as they may be part of a follow-up social engineering attack. Regularly check wallet addresses and connected applications for unexpected permissions or active sessions.
